Output fa1760477be158049cd9302349728a7d41092ea771b1d508d66a670f1eb4ea4a:1

value
24648641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17f45b85e0c15cdd866923d73d50b923ba5d80ec OP_EQUALVERIFY OP_CHECKSIG
address
13BfGfqi9vBiYPnbgbfPcCbAe6XSdwDKqn
transaction
fa1760477be158049cd9302349728a7d41092ea771b1d508d66a670f1eb4ea4a
confirmations
384921
spent
true